In real life, pipes come in specific sizes (Schedule 40, Schedule 80) and specific materials (Carbon Steel, Stainless Steel). AutoCAD Plant 3D uses Specs . You select a spec (e.g., "CS150"), and the software only allows you to place components that exist in that catalog. If a 6-inch flange isn't in your spec, you can't accidentally place it. This eliminates costly purchasing errors. autocad plant-3d
AutoCAD Plant 3D is a specialized application built on the familiar AutoCAD platform. Unlike standard AutoCAD, which treats every line as a geometric entity, Plant 3D understands engineering objects . A plant is nothing without its vessels, pumps, heat exchangers, and tanks. includes parametric equipment templates. This means users can drag and drop a pump, and then quickly adjust parameters such as the suction and discharge nozzle sizes, base plate dimensions, and motor ratings without remodeling the geometry from scratch.
